Khuda bhooka Uthata zaroor hai lekn bhooka Sulata nahi | Rukhsana Aunty

by Web Desk August 4, 2022

AA

It’s not easy being a working mother, especially if she ends up bearing the entire financial burden for the child’s upbringing. Rukhsana, 52, from Karachi is forced to leave home to earn living for her children after husband refused to support in household responsibilities.

Aunty Rukhsana does seasonal businesses i.e. Independence Day is celebrated like Eid in our country, for which people buy clothes, badges and flags related to Independence Day, right now Rukhsana is doing business of flags and badges. Besides, she earns money by selling towels or cleaning cars on signals.

She said, “Main bheek nahi mangti, mehnat sa kamati hun,” adding that, “Khuda bhooka Uthata zaroor hai lekn bhooka Sulata nahi.”

Rukhsana’s husband does not support her in household responsibilities for which she runs a business by taking loans from relatives or neighbours and repay them after selling the items.

“Main na sara saman 130,000 ka khareeda hai, ab nuksan hoa hai ya faida ye to saman bikny ka bad he maloom hona hai,” she said.

One of Rukhsana’s three sons was killed for resisting the robbery, while she herself was burnt and injured in an accident.

“Forty percent of my body was burnt, resulting in the flesh of my hands being completely dissolved, the flesh was removed from my feet to fill the spaces of my hand,” Rukhsana added.

Aunty Rukhsana says that she always tells people to pray for her, that “God will keep her dependent on Him and not on any human being.”

“May God save my country from evil eyes and may my country be a place of happiness,” she prayed for Pakistan.
